| Name |
Melbourne EDMUNDS |
| Rank/Number |
Driver / T/33229 |
| Regiment/Unit |
Army Service Corps / 26th Horse Transport Coy |
| Enlisted |
Oxford |
| Age/Date of death |
24 / 02 Jun 1916 |
| How died/Theatre of war |
Died / France & Flanders |
| Residence at death |
Oxford |
| Cemetery |
Etaples Military Cemetery, Pas de Calais, France |
| Grave Reference |
V.D.19A |
| Location of memorial |
Emberton |
| Date/Place of birth |
28 Dec 1892 / Emberton |
| Date/Place of baptism |
02 Apr 1893 Emberton |
| Occupation of Casualty |
farm labourer |
| Parents/Occupation |
William & Harriet Edmunds / horsekeeper on farm |
| Parents' Address |
Emberton |
| Wife |
|
| Wife's Address |
|
| Notes |
brother of John & William Edmunds. Surname is Edmonds on War Memorial |
